Melinda French Gates has unveiled the final piece of her $1 billion commitment to women and girls: A $250 million open call for organizations focused on women’s physical and mental health.
“To fully exercise power over their lives, women need to be mentally and physically healthy. And yet, women’s health is being neglected everywhere,” Melinda French Gates said in a press release. “Organizations around the world are taking innovative approaches to addressing these challenges, and this open call is about getting them the resources they need to scale up and reach as many people as possible.”
The open fund will be managed through Lever for Change, a nonprofit donor adviser that connects funders to solutions through tailored funding opportunities. Through an extended selection process, both the nonprofit and French Gates hope to reach a diverse array of candidates — ultimately awarding organizations between $1 million and $5 million each.
